2015-08-27 106 views
2

如何在Visual Studio 2015中編譯我的TypeScript文件?在Visual Studio 2015中將TypeScript編譯爲Javascript

我有一個app.ts被編譯到app.js當項目建成,但我正在開發更多的TypeScript文件 - 如AngularJS控制器 - 不被編譯。

我認爲這可能是關於在我的app.ts中引用其他TypeScript文件的引用,但這是行不通的。

任何想法?我谷歌搜索,但我想這是太新,這樣的事情在互聯網上。


+0

沒有和VS2015還沒有出場,但據我記得VS沒有附帶內置的打字稿編譯器,我想你需要安裝一些擴展或使用其他構建工具,如Grunt/Gulp –

+0

不,它確實帶有一個TypeScript編譯器。我是一個白癡。見答案。 – serlingpa

回答

0

我發現Javascript實際上正在生成,但沒有包含在項目中,所以我沒有看到它。現在都在工作。

+0

您還可以在項目的根目錄中定義一個** tsconfig.json **文件來配置編譯器。 – toskv

0

1)在ASP.NET Core項目的構建屬性中,選中「編譯生成的TypeScipt」複選框,以查找MVC項目屬性中的標籤「Typescript構建」的ASP.NET經典搜索。 2)您可以使用"tsc"從命令行。

您可以將tsconfig.ts文件添加到包含打字稿的文件夾中。 這裏就是這樣一個配置的例子:

{ 
    "compilerOptions": { 
"target": "es5", 
"module": "commonjs", 
"moduleResolution": "node", 
"sourceMap": true, 
"emitDecoratorMetadata": true, 
"experimentalDecorators": true, 
"removeComments": false, 
"noImplicitAny": false 
}, 
"compileOnSave": true 
} 
相關問題